I’ll say it: a breakup can be seductive. Word on the beauty street is that Coty may be prepping a split, and my DMs lit up faster than a duty-free tester strip. If this lands, it won’t be a quiet paperwork shuffle. It could redraw the map for some of the most-worn scents on the planet.

Coty already lives in two worlds. Prestige on one side, mass-market on the other. A formal split could sharpen that divide. Think of the prestige stable that includes Calvin Klein, Gucci, Marc Jacobs, Hugo Boss, and Chloé fragrances. On your shelf that looks like CK One, Calvin Klein Eternity, Gucci Bloom, Gucci Guilty, Marc Jacobs Daisy, Hugo Boss Bottled, Chloé Signature, and even Tiffany & Co. Eau de Parfum.

What I’m hearing from retailers and sales reps I trust:

  • Pricing could tighten. Prestige might lean into fewer discounts on staples like Eternity and Daisy.
  • Distribution could shift. If consumer and prestige channels split hard, expect some SKUs to vanish from pharmacies and reappear in department stores or online exclusives.
  • Reformulation risk is real when companies restructure. Not guaranteed, but any supply chain reset can nudge formulas. If you love your current Gucci Bloom, maybe grab a fresh bottle.
  • More flankers, fewer experiments. A prestige-leaning entity may boost safe hits like the Daisy orbit while niche-leaning risks get trimmed.
